John d'Arundel1 
M, #23597, b. 30 November 1364, d. 14 August 1390

John d'Arundel was born on 30 November 1364.2 He was the son of John d'Arundel, 1st Lord Arundel and Eleanor Mautravers, Baroness Mautravers.1 He married Elizabeth Despenser, daughter of Edward Despenser, 5th Lord le Despenser and Elizabeth Burghersh, before 1385.2,3 He died on 14 August 1390 at age 25.1 He was buried at Missenden Abbey.2
John d'Arundel succeeded to the title of 2nd Lord Arundel [E., 1377] on 16 December 1379, by writ, although he was never summoned to Parliament.2 He gained the rank of officer in 1383 in the service of the British Army in Scotland.2 He gained the rank of officer in 1388 in the service of the English Fleet.2
